To Be Said Before Every Hafrashat Challah

Master of the World, You commanded through Your holy and pure sages to separate one part from forty-eight in order to receive the Divine Mind, the Mind of the Shechinah (Divine Presence). For the Challah is the Shechinah found within the dough. May I merit, at the moment I approach the Mitzvah of Hafrashat Challah (separating the dough), to have the intention to reveal the holy Shechinah that is present within the dough. And may I merit that at the time of separating the Challah, the holy Shechinah will become impregnated within me (a spiritual attachment), just as You made known to us through our holy Rebbe, Rebbe Nachman, in Chayei Moharan, Avodat Hashem 112: In the time of Avraham Avinu, the Shechinah was called Sarah; in the time of Yitzchak Avinu, the Shechinah was called Rivka; and in the time of Yaakov Avinu, the Shechinah was called by the name Rachel and Leah.

Please, Merciful and Gracious One, merit me at the time of separating Challah to see the holy Shechinah face to face, just as Yaakov Avinu merited at the time when it is written in the holy Torah, "And behold, Rachel came with the flock" (Genesis 29:9)—for this was the holy Shechinah coming out to greet him. Please, Merciful and Gracious One, merit me to be the essence of the holy Shechinah, to pray before You day and night, and to complete Your holy and awesome Names:

Please, Merciful and Gracious One, Omnipotent One from Whom no plan is withheld, in the merit of Rabbi Shimon bar Yochai, the holy and awesome Tzaddik who revealed the awesome secret of "And behold, Rachel came with the flock"—the secret of the holy Shechinah—merit me in his merit to be like Rachel Imeinu (our Matriarch). May I not cease crying over the Churban (Destruction of the Temple) day and night until I merit, through the power of my holy tears, to bring the Geulah (Redemption) to the Nation of Israel.

Please, Merciful and Gracious One, Omnipotent One, Mighty over all the mighty, merit me to complete all the holy Miluim (full letter spellings) of all the holy Names:

Please, Merciful and Gracious One, may I merit at the time of separating Challah to complete my soul in ultimate perfection. May my soul be filled with all three of these fillings—46, 37, 19—at the time of separating Challah. I will primarily focus on the holy filling of 19, which is the Gematria (numerical value) of Chava (Eve). The filling of the Name Mah is the Gematria of Adam. Through this, may I merit to rectify completely the part of my soul that was rooted in the soul of Chava, and may I merit at the time of separating Challah to ascend to the level of Chava Imeinu before the sin, who shone from one end of the world to the other.
